GCS 1700 - The Global Zombie

Credits: 4
Formerly: WLC1200
Courses will be taught in English.  Using the zombie as a powerful metaphor, the course will discuss the role of the zombie in a series of national and international blockbuster movies, from classical Hollywood to nowadays. Starting from the premise that there is some kind of inverse relationship between the zombie and the cyborg (Sci-Fi’s number one nightmare scenario before the return of the zombie: Cylons and Terminators and the Borg), we’ll explore how we moved from the cyborg (humanity’s attempt to triumph over nature and rule the world) to the zombie (Nature gone terribly awry, humanity’s complete loss of control). We’ll discuss how zombies can help us interpret our anxieties vis-à-vis such topics as: globalization, global health, international relations, environmentalism, race and gender relations, consumer culture, and societal norms.
Fulfills: AL and D in LS Core.
